Statutory planning is at the core of our service offering at Gyde, with an exceptional depth and range of skills in this area provided by senior staff, backed by skilful and effective teams.
We work on projects across all industry sectors in NSW and the ACT, providing advice and securing approvals for a range of development including mixed use proposals, residential flat buildings, medium density, retail and employment, town centres, affordable housing, co-living housing, community infrastructure (including childcare centres), social infrastructure and subdivisions.
We also have an excellent understanding of the ACT planning process, including the lease hold system, works approvals and development applications.
Every statutory planning project Gyde undertakes starts with a thorough planning due diligence process to ensure a considered, practical and streamlined approach to the approvals process, and to support a feasible project outcome.
Our role is to integrate and facilitate the various aspects of the planning process and use our expertise to guide clients successfully through a complex and multi layered planning context.
Our capabilities include:
- Planning due diligence and feasibility (highest and best use) advice
- Planning pathway reviews and advice
- Exempt and complying development pathway reviews and checklists
- Preparing and guiding development applications (including for Staged Development, State Significant Development and Infrastructure, Designated Development, Regionally Significant Development and Local Development)
- Preparation and management of modification applications, amending DAs and review of development consents
- Preparing and submitting Review of Environmental Factors (REFs) reports
- Independent assessment of REFs
- Independent assessment of DAs and Planning Proposals
-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A)
- Registered Environmental Assessment Practitioner (REAP) authorisation of EIS reports
- Expert evidence in Land and Environment Court proceedings
- Project management of the statutory approvals process and consultant teams
- Project management of architectural design competitions and alternative design excellence processes
- Review and process improvement of planning functions of State and local government authorities
